Kailua-Kona sits in Hawaii County, served by HI-11, HI-19 and Kawaihae Harbor. The local freight base is coffee production, tourism logistics, agriculture, and that mix is what determines which pallet specification actually makes sense here rather than which one is cheapest on paper.

At roughly 4500 miles, Kailua-Kona is outside the range where hauling routine stock from Ohio makes economic sense. What does travel is specification: engineered builds, export crating and program design, where the value sits in the drawing rather than in the wood.

Can you deliver pallets to Kailua-Kona?

Reachable on project freight and through our sourcing network. For routine weekly supply, a yard closer to you will almost certainly beat us on delivered cost, and we will say so. Kailua-Kona is about 4500 road miles from our yard, sea freight only.

Do you collect used pallets from Kailua-Kona?

Collection at this distance only works on volume — a full trailer of sorted cores, or a program arrangement. For smaller quantities a regional recycler is the right call. See sell your pallets.

What do pallets cost in Kailua-Kona?

Recycled 48×40 GMA has run roughly $7.50 to $12.00 for Grade A and $5.00 to $8.50 for Grade B in our home market, before freight. Delivered pricing to Kailua-Kona depends on the distance above and the order size, which is why we quote delivered rather than FOB.
